Early Racing Career
Ryan's racing journey began at just five years old when he first climbed behind the wheel of a go-kart at Thompson Kart Raceway. From the very beginning, it was clear that dirt track racing was more than a hobby — it was a calling. Those early laps laid the foundation for the skill development and competitive instincts that would carry him forward through every division.
After developing his fundamentals in kart racing, Ryan moved into Jr. Sprints at Goods Raceway in Deerfield, Ohio — one of the region's most competitive dirt tracks. The transition demanded sharper reflexes, stronger racecraft, and the ability to compete wheel-to-wheel with experienced drivers. Ryan rose to the challenge, earning a track championship and regional recognition.
His next step was the Dwarf Car division at Goods Raceway, where he continued to build racing experience and refine his skills against faster, more powerful equipment. Each season served as a building block — developing the consistency, patience, and work ethic that define his approach to motorsports today.

Career Highlights & Achievements
From his first championship to earning Rookie of the Year honors, Ryan's racing results reflect steady growth across multiple Ohio seasons and divisions.
| Year | Achievement |
|---|---|
| 2021 | Goods Raceway Jr. Sprint Champion |
| 2021 | Twin State Driver of the Year |
| 2023 | 3rd Place Overall Season Points – Goods Raceway |
| 2024 | Sportsman Classic Champion |
| 2024 | Hard Charger Award |
| 2024 | Nominated for Twin State Driver of the Year |
| 2025 | Rookie of the Year |
| 2025 | 4th Place Overall Points – Sportsman Modifieds at Goods Raceway |


Racing Today — Sportsman Modified Competition
Ryan currently competes in the Sportsman Modified division — one of grassroots dirt track racing's most competitive and respected classes. The division demands mechanical knowledge, precise car control, and the ability to race hard in close-quarters competition week after week.
Behind the wheel of the No. 11 R&R Racing car, Ryan races primarily at Goods Raceway in Deerfield, Ohio, along with select events at regional Ohio dirt tracks. Each race night involves extensive team preparation — from chassis setup and tire selection to studying track conditions — all aimed at putting the car in the best position to compete for a win.
